Sonographer Job Summary

White Rock SC ultrasound tech with patientThere are more than one acceptable tit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also referred to as ultrasound technologists, sonogram techs, and di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ers). No matter what their title is, they all have the same basic job function, which is to perform diagnostic ultrasound testing on patients. Although a number of techs practice as generalists there are specialties within the field, for example in pediatrics and cardiology. The majority practice in White Rock SC clinics, hospitals, private pract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. Typical daily job duties of a sonogram technician may involve:

  • Keeping records of patient medical histories and details of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Readying the ultrasound machines for testing and then sterilizing and re-calibrating them
  • Moving patients to treatment rooms and making them comfortable
  • Using equipment while minimizing patient exposure to sound waves
  • Evaluating results and determining need for supplemental testing

Ultrasound techs must routinely gauge the safety and performance of their equipment. They also must adhere to a high ethical standard and code of conduct as health practitioners. In order to sustain that degree of professionalism and remain up to date with medical knowledge, they are mandated to enroll in continuing education training on an ongoing basis.

Ultrasound Technician Degree Programs Offered

White Rock SC ultrasound technician performing sonographySonogram tech enrollees have the opportunity to acquire either an Associate or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will generally take about 18 months to 2 years to complete based upon the program and class load. A Bachelor’s Degree will take longer at as long as four years to complete. Another alternative for individuals who have previously obtained a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have received a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a related medical field, you can instead choose a certificate program that will take just 12 to 18 months to complete. One thing to consider is that the majority of ultrasound technician schools do have a practical training element as part of their curriculum. It often may be fulfilled by participating in an internship program which numerous colleges organize through White Rock SC hospitals and clinics. After you have graduated from any of the certificate or degree programs, you will then need to fulfill the licensing or certification prerequisites in South Carolina or whatever state you elect to work in.

Sonographer Online Schools

student attending online sonography class in White Rock SCAs previously mentioned, nearly all ultrasound tech schools have a practical component to their programs. So although you can receive a degree or certificate online, a substantial part of the training will be either conducted in an on campus laboratory or at an approved off campus medical care provider. Practical training can typically be satisfied by means of an internship at a local White Rock SC hospital, outpatient clinic or family practice. However the remainder of the classes and training can be attended online in your White Rock home. This is particularly beneficial for those individuals that keep working while earning their degrees. In addition online programs are frequently less expensive than on-campus options. Expenditures for commuting and study materials can be lessened also. But similarly as with any sonography college you are considering, make sure that the online school you enroll in is accredited. One of the most highly regarded accrediting organizations is the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P). Accreditation is especially crucial for licensing, certification and job placement (more on accreditation later). Are the Sonogram Tech Colleges Accredited? The majority of ultrasound tech schools have obtained some type of accreditation, whether regional or national. Even so, it’s still imperative to confirm that the school and program are accredited. Among the most highly regarded accrediting agencies in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Schools receiving accreditation from the JRC-DMS have gone through an extensive assessment of their teachers and educational materials. If the college is online it might also earn acc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ets online or distance learning. All accrediting agencies should be acknowledged by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Along with ensuring a premium education, accreditation will also help in obtaining financial aid and student loans, which are many times not offered for non-accredited programs. Accreditation might also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And numerous White Rock SC employers will only hire a graduate of an accredited college for entry level jobs.

    White House (Rock Hill, South Carolina)

    The White Home in Rock Hill, South Carolina is a small historical museum.[2][3] Five generations of the White family lived in the house between 1837 and 2005.[4] Over the years, the home transformed from a one-room cottage into an eighteen-room, two story house.[4] It is located in the Reid Street-North Confederate Avenue Area Historic District.

    The White Home offers guided and self-guided tours, a gift shop featuring local artists and writers, and meeting space for special events. The museum is owned and operated by the organization Historic Rock Hill which purchased and restored the house. Historic Rock Hill's headquarters are located on the second floor.

    The White Home was originally built in 1837, but has undergone extensive renovations and expansions since then. George Pendleton White and Ann Hutchison White purchased the land from Alexander Templeton Black and moved into the original one-room cabin in 1837. They started out with 153 acres of land.[4] George and Ann began to make additions to the one-room cottage soon after their arrival.
